Are you an experienced project controls professional ready to make a significant impact? We are seeking a Sr. Project Controls Advisor to provide advanced technical expertise and leadership in project cost, schedule, and performance management across a diverse portfolio. In this highly independent role, you will drive critical insights, influence decision-making, and ensure robust project controls practices for predictable outcomes. If you thrive in identifying risks and opportunities, collaborating with project teams and leadership, and supporting excellence throughout the project lifecycle, we invite you to join our team. #joinourteam

Here’s What You Will Do

  • Provide full Project Controls leadership across assigned projects and/or portfolios, including cost, schedule, forecasting, and performance management.
  • Lead the development, implementation, and continuous improvement of project controls processes, tools, and reporting frameworks.
  • Deliver advanced analysis and insights (cost, schedule, KPIs), translating complex data into clear, actionable recommendations for leadership.
  • Influence project strategy and execution by identifying risks, challenging assumptions, and recommending mitigation and optimization opportunities.
  • Partner with Project Managers, Engineers, and stakeholders to drive scope definition, change management, and financial governance.
  • Oversee and validate project forecasting, including expenditure profiles, accruals, and long-range outlooks.
  • Lead variance analysis and ensure clear articulation of drivers, impacts, and recovery plans to senior leadership.
  • Establish and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to improve portfolio execution and predictability.
  • Support and guide the implementation of earned value or milestone-based performance measurement approaches.
  • Provide mentorship and technical guidance to junior Project Controls team members and support capability development across the function.
  • Collaborate with contractors and field teams to ensure accurate cost capture, including oversight of Digital LEMs and field cost processes.
  • Drive consistency and standardization of project controls practices across projects and programs.

Who You Are

You have the following education and experience:

Required

  • University Degree or Technical Diploma in Engineering or Accounting related fields. Other post-secondary education may be considered.
  • Minimum of 7-10 years of Project Controls or Project Management, or related experience.
  • Strong understanding of pipeline or energy infrastructure project execution.
  • Advanced proficiency in MS Excel (pivot tables, lookups, financial modeling, data analysis)
  • Demonstrated ability to analyze large datasets and translate into clear insights and recommendations
  • Experience with project controls systems (e.g., Oracle, SAP, EcoSys)
  • Working knowledge of Power BI or similar data visualization tools
  • Strong understanding of cost management, forecasting, and schedule control practices
  • Proven ability to identify risks and proactively develop mitigation strategies
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to influence both technical and non-technical stakeholders
  • Strong problem-solving, decision-making, and organizational skills
  • Ability to work independently in a fast-paced, high-accountability environment

Preferred

  • Project Management Professional (PMP) designation
  • Earned Value Management (EVM) experience or training
  • Experience developing dashboards or reporting tools (Power BI or similar)
  • Experience supporting portfolio-level programs
  • Experience in Oil and Gas
